Match box



Here's my first SU matchbox! I decorated it with the new satin ribbon that is so pretty and easy to work with. I can't get over how soft it is. I added a piece of Parisian breeze paper to the top with some leaves from SU's little leaves sizzlet. The sentiment is from Goody Goody Gumdrops, stamped with baja breeze, and punched out with my oval punches. I also added a prima flower with a tiny button for the center. The box is just the perfect size for some Hershey nuggets or a small gift!
